高中生完全可以通过自学掌握编程技能,随着互联网资源的丰富,他们可以轻松获取教程、在线课程、论坛等学习资源,自学编程不仅需要持之以恒的努力,还要培养解决问题的能力,通过实践项目,高中生可以加深对编程概念的理解,并逐步提高自己的编程水平,适当参加编程竞赛或加入学习小组,也能帮助他们更快地提升技能,高中生完全有能力通过自学成为编程高手。
你好,我是一名高中生,最近对编程产生了浓厚的兴趣,我想知道,像我这样的高中生可以自学编程吗?有没有什么好的建议和资源呢?
一:自学编程的可行性
二:适合高中生的编程语言
三:自学编程的步骤
四:自学编程的资源
五:自学编程的挑战与建议
高中生自学编程是完全可行的,只要你有兴趣、有毅力,并掌握合适的学习方法和资源,相信你一定能够在编程的道路上越走越远,加油!
其他相关扩展阅读资料参考文献:
高中生可以自学编程吗
随着信息技术的飞速发展,编程已经成为一项重要的技能,许多高中生对编程产生了浓厚的兴趣,那么他们是否可以自学编程呢?答案是肯定的,本文将从几个来详细探讨高中生自学编程的相关问题。
编程基础知识
编程是什么? 编程是计算机编程的简称,是计算机语言的一种应用,通过编程,人们可以告诉计算机做什么,编程需要掌握一定的逻辑和数学知识。
高中生需要掌握哪些基础知识? 高中生在自学编程前,最好掌握基本的计算机操作、数学逻辑和一些常用的编程语言基础知识,如Java、Python等,还需要有一定的英语词汇量,因为编程中的很多术语都是英文。
自学编程的途径
在线教程和平台资源 网络上有很多免费的编程教程和在线学习平台,如Codecademy、慕课网等,这些资源可以帮助高中生从零开始学习编程。
书籍资料 市面上有很多编程入门书籍,高中生可以通过阅读这些书籍来掌握编程知识,图书馆也是一个很好的资源获取地。
社交媒体和论坛资源 社交媒体和论坛上有许多编程爱好者分享他们的经验和代码,高中生可以通过这些渠道获取帮助和学习资源。
自学编程的难点与解决方法
遇到的困难 自学编程过程中可能会遇到很多困难,如语言学习难度大、缺乏实践机会等,遇到问题时可能无法及时得到解答。
如何解决困难? 遇到困难时,高中生可以通过查阅相关资料、观看教程视频、参加在线课程等方式解决问题,加入编程社团或参与线上编程社区,与其他编程爱好者交流,共同解决问题。
实践与应用
实践的重要性 学习编程不仅要掌握理论知识,还需要进行实践,通过实践,可以更好地理解编程知识,提高编程能力。
如何进行实践? 高中生可以通过参加编程竞赛、参与项目开发等方式进行实践,还可以自己编写一些小程序来解决生活中的问题,如制作网站、开发游戏等。
对未来发展的影响
提升就业竞争力 掌握编程技能可以为未来的就业增加竞争力,随着信息化时代的到来,越来越多的企业和行业需要懂得编程的人才。
培养逻辑思维能力 编程可以培养高中生的逻辑思维能力,这对未来的学习和工作都非常重要。
高中生完全可以自学编程,只要有兴趣和毅力,通过正确的学习方法和途径,他们完全可以掌握这项重要的技能。
在JavaScript中实现点击切换图片的功能,首先需要为图片添加一个点击事件监听器,可以通过给图片元素添加onclick属性,并设置相应的函数来实现,函数中可以定义一个变量来存储当前显示的图片索引,然后根据这个索引来更改图片元素的src属性,从而实现图片的切换,还可以添加逻辑来确保索引在合适的范围...
编程培训班的时长取决于课程内容和目标,基础课程可能需要3-6个月,而进阶课程或专业方向的学习可能需要更长时间,甚至1-2年,具体时长还需根据个人学习进度和课程安排来定。编程培训班要学多久?揭秘你的编程学习之路 用户解答: 大家好,我最近在考虑报名一个编程培训班,但心里挺没底的,不知道要学多久才能...
month函数用于提取日期中的月份部分,并可以按照不同的格式进行输出,在Python中,可以使用datetime模块的datetime对象和strftime方法来提取月份,如month_obj.strftime('%m')将返回两位数的月份(01-12),在其他编程语言中,也有类似的函数来实现月份的...
涉及官方网页网站的源码分析,文章详细探讨了如何获取、查看和解读官方网站的源代码,包括HTML、CSS和JavaScript等关键部分,内容还提供了实用技巧,如使用开发者工具和在线代码编辑器来高效地分析和修改源码,以帮助理解网站结构和实现功能。揭秘与学习之路 作为一名对网页开发充满好奇的初学者,我经...
checkbox,即复选框,是一种常见的网页和应用程序用户界面元素,用于选择一个或多个选项,使用方法如下:,1. **创建复选框**:在HTML中,使用`标签创建一个复选框。,2. **添加标签**:为每个复选框添加一个描述性的标签,以帮助用户理解其功能。,3. **绑定逻辑**:通过JavaScr...
介绍一款适用于网页和手机端的HTML在线编辑器,该编辑器提供便捷的在线操作,用户可通过手机随时随地编辑HTML代码,支持实时预览,提高网页开发效率,功能丰富,操作简单,适合各类用户快速创建和修改网页内容。打造移动端专属HTML在线编辑器网页:轻松入门,高效创作 用户解答: 大家好,我是一名网页设...